Four Buoy, Sodwana Bay
About Four Buoy, Sodwana Bay
Four Buoy is a shallow reef dive with varied terrain, featuring rocky ledges, sand gullies, and small caves with swim-throughs. It’s described as popular for students and beginner divers, while still offering interesting topography for more experienced visitors. Marine life includes shoals of sweepers sheltering under outcrops, along with rays, nudibranchs, moray eels, lionfish, and turtles.

Reported Depth
9m - 12m
Depth Note
Average depth 9 m; maximum depth 12 m.
